Dominic Dorisio Obituary

Obituary published on Legacy.com by Mathis Funeral Home - Medford on Jan. 3, 2025.
Dominic R. Dorisio, age 88, of Medford, NJ, passed away while surrounded by his loving family on Friday, December 27, 2024.
Dominic was a great person, a very loving husband, father and grandfather, and was equally loved by everyone in return. Dom knew how to have fun and how to make people smile, his mere entrance would light up the room. He truly made family gatherings and parties so much more entertaining. Dom retired from Ole Hansen and Sons Inc. and prior to that he worked many years at Eastern Non-Ferrous Foundry in Philadelphia. He was also extremely caring and would help anyone in time of need. In his leisure he loved to dance, sing and enjoyed listening to music. Dom's happy place though was spending many hours working in his yard, driving his John Deere and making sure everything looked perfect. He had a great passion for the shore; he enjoyed boating, fishing, crabbing and having a relaxing day on the water. Dom also delighted in spending time with his friends and playing cards. But above all, he cherished the time spent with his family and will be deeply missed by those he leaves behind.
Dominic was predeceased by his loving wife Alice Dorisio; his parents Martha and Anthony Sr.; son Bruce Bunning; and his siblings, Anthony Dorisio Jr., Marie Mattio and Loretta Downs. He is survived by his children, Laurie Dorisio, Sandra DiMaio (Ronald, predeceased), Susan Atkinson (Robert Gardner); Daughter-in-law, Diane Bunning; grandchildren, Earl Braddock Jr. (Tara), Bruce Bunning (Peg), Bryan Atkinson (Janis); seven great-grandchildren; sister, Tina Reilly; along with several nieces and nephews.
A viewing will be held from 6:00 PM to 8:00 PM on Tuesday, January 7th and again on Wednesday, January 8th from 10:00 AM to 11:00 AM, immediately followed by the funeral service, all at Mathis Funeral Home, 58 N. Main Street, Medford, NJ. Interment will follow at Medford Baptist Cemetery. Memorial contributions in Dominic's name may be made to Woodford Cedar Run Wildlife Refuge at Ways to Give - Cedar Run Wildlife Refuge or American Lung Association.
